Documentation Index
Fetch the complete documentation index at: https://docs.openclaw.ai/llms.txt
Use this file to discover all available pages before exploring further.
Yuanbao
Tencent Yuanbao ist Tencents KI-Assistentenplattform. Das OpenClaw Kanal-Plugin verbindet Yuanbao-Bots über WebSocket mit OpenClaw, sodass sie über Direktnachrichten und Gruppenchats mit Benutzern interagieren können. Status: produktionsreif für Bot-DMs + Gruppenchats. WebSocket ist der einzige unterstützte Verbindungsmodus.Schnellstart
Erfordert OpenClaw 2026.4.10 oder höher. Führen Sieopenclaw --versionaus, um dies zu prüfen. Aktualisieren Sie mitopenclaw update.
Fügen Sie den Yuanbao-Kanal mit Ihren Zugangsdaten hinzu
--token verwendet das durch Doppelpunkte getrennte Format appKey:appSecret. Sie können diese Werte aus der Yuanbao-App abrufen, indem Sie in Ihren Anwendungseinstellungen einen Roboter erstellen.Interaktive Einrichtung (Alternative)
Sie können auch den interaktiven Assistenten verwenden:Zugriffskontrolle
Direktnachrichten
Konfigurieren SiedmPolicy, um zu steuern, wer dem Bot eine DM senden kann:
"pairing"— unbekannte Benutzer erhalten einen Pairing-Code; Genehmigung über die CLI"allowlist"— nur inallowFromaufgeführte Benutzer können chatten"open"— alle Benutzer zulassen (Standard)"disabled"— alle DMs deaktivieren
Gruppenchats
Mention-Anforderung (channels.yuanbao.requireMention):
true— @mention erforderlich (Standard)false— ohne @mention antworten
Konfigurationsbeispiele
Grundeinrichtung mit offener DM-Richtlinie
DMs auf bestimmte Benutzer beschränken
@mention-Anforderung in Gruppen deaktivieren
Zustellung ausgehender Nachrichten optimieren
merge-text-Strategie anpassen
Häufige Befehle
| Befehl | Beschreibung |
|---|---|
/help | Verfügbare Befehle anzeigen |
/status | Bot-Status anzeigen |
/new | Neue Sitzung starten |
/stop | Aktuellen Lauf stoppen |
/restart | OpenClaw neu starten |
/compact | Sitzungskontext komprimieren |
Yuanbao unterstützt native Slash-Command-Menüs. Befehle werden beim Start des Gateway automatisch mit der Plattform synchronisiert.
Fehlerbehebung
Bot antwortet nicht in Gruppenchats
- Stellen Sie sicher, dass der Bot zur Gruppe hinzugefügt wurde
- Stellen Sie sicher, dass Sie den Bot per @mention erwähnen (standardmäßig erforderlich)
- Prüfen Sie die Logs:
openclaw logs --follow
Bot empfängt keine Nachrichten
- Stellen Sie sicher, dass der Bot in der Yuanbao-App erstellt und genehmigt wurde
- Stellen Sie sicher, dass
appKeyundappSecretkorrekt konfiguriert sind - Stellen Sie sicher, dass der Gateway läuft:
openclaw gateway status - Prüfen Sie die Logs:
openclaw logs --follow
Bot sendet leere oder Fallback-Antworten
- Prüfen Sie, ob das KI-Modell gültige Inhalte zurückgibt
- Die Standard-Fallback-Antwort lautet: “暂时无法解答,你可以换个问题问问我哦”
- Passen Sie sie über
channels.yuanbao.fallbackReplyan
App Secret offengelegt
- Setzen Sie das App Secret in der YuanBao APP zurück
- Aktualisieren Sie den Wert in Ihrer Konfiguration
- Starten Sie den Gateway neu:
openclaw gateway restart
Erweiterte Konfiguration
Mehrere Konten
defaultAccount steuert, welches Konto verwendet wird, wenn ausgehende APIs keine accountId angeben.
Nachrichtenlimits
maxChars— maximale Zeichenzahl einer einzelnen Nachricht (Standard:3000Zeichen)mediaMaxMb— Limit für Medien-Upload/-Download (Standard:20MB)overflowPolicy— Verhalten, wenn die Nachricht das Limit überschreitet:"split"(Standard) oder"stop"
Streaming
Yuanbao unterstützt Streaming-Ausgabe auf Blockebene. Wenn aktiviert, sendet der Bot Text während der Generierung in Blöcken.disableBlockStreaming: true, um die vollständige Antwort in einer Nachricht zu senden.
Gruppenchats-Verlaufskontext
Steuern Sie, wie viele historische Nachrichten für Gruppenchats in den KI-Kontext aufgenommen werden:Reply-to-Modus
Steuern Sie, wie der Bot beim Antworten in Gruppenchats Nachrichten zitiert:| Wert | Verhalten |
|---|---|
"off" | Keine zitierte Antwort |
"first" | Nur die erste Antwort pro eingehender Nachricht zitieren (Standard) |
"all" | Jede Antwort zitieren |
Markdown-Hinweis-Injektion
Standardmäßig fügt der Bot Anweisungen in den System-Prompt ein, um zu verhindern, dass das KI-Modell die gesamte Antwort in Markdown-Codeblöcke einschließt.Debug-Modus
Aktivieren Sie unbereinigte Log-Ausgabe für bestimmte Bot-IDs:Multi-Agent-Routing
Verwenden Siebindings, um Yuanbao-DMs oder Gruppen an verschiedene Agenten weiterzuleiten.
match.channel:"yuanbao"match.peer.kind:"direct"(DM) oder"group"(Gruppenchat)match.peer.id: Benutzer-ID oder Gruppencode
Konfigurationsreferenz
Vollständige Konfiguration: Gateway-Konfiguration| Einstellung | Beschreibung | Standard |
|---|---|---|
channels.yuanbao.enabled | Kanal aktivieren/deaktivieren | true |
channels.yuanbao.defaultAccount | Standardkonto für ausgehendes Routing | default |
channels.yuanbao.accounts.<id>.appKey | App Key (für Signierung und Ticket-Erzeugung verwendet) | — |
channels.yuanbao.accounts.<id>.appSecret | App Secret (für Signierung verwendet) | — |
channels.yuanbao.accounts.<id>.token | Vorsigniertes Token (überspringt automatische Ticket-Signierung) | — |
channels.yuanbao.accounts.<id>.name | Anzeigename des Kontos | — |
channels.yuanbao.accounts.<id>.enabled | Bestimmtes Konto aktivieren/deaktivieren | true |
channels.yuanbao.dm.policy | DM-Richtlinie | open |
channels.yuanbao.dm.allowFrom | DM-Zulassungsliste (Benutzer-ID-Liste) | — |
channels.yuanbao.requireMention | @mention in Gruppen erforderlich | true |
channels.yuanbao.overflowPolicy | Umgang mit langen Nachrichten (split oder stop) | split |
channels.yuanbao.replyToMode | Reply-to-Strategie für Gruppen (off, first, all) | first |
channels.yuanbao.outboundQueueStrategy | Ausgehende Strategie (merge-text oder immediate) | merge-text |
channels.yuanbao.minChars | Merge-text: Mindestzeichenzahl zum Auslösen des Sendens | 2800 |
channels.yuanbao.maxChars | Merge-text: maximale Zeichen pro Nachricht | 3000 |
channels.yuanbao.idleMs | Merge-text: Leerlauf-Timeout vor Auto-Flush (ms) | 5000 |
channels.yuanbao.mediaMaxMb | Mediensizelimit (MB) | 20 |
channels.yuanbao.historyLimit | Einträge des Gruppenchats-Verlaufskontexts | 100 |
channels.yuanbao.disableBlockStreaming | Streaming-Ausgabe auf Blockebene deaktivieren | false |
channels.yuanbao.fallbackReply | Fallback-Antwort, wenn die KI keinen Inhalt zurückgibt | 暂时无法解答,你可以换个问题问问我哦 |
channels.yuanbao.markdownHintEnabled | Markdown-Anti-Wrapping-Anweisungen einfügen | true |
channels.yuanbao.debugBotIds | Debug-Zulassungsliste für Bot-IDs (unbereinigte Logs) | [] |
Unterstützte Nachrichtentypen
Empfangen
- ✅ Text
- ✅ Bilder
- ✅ Dateien
- ✅ Audio / Sprache
- ✅ Video
- ✅ Sticker / benutzerdefinierte Emojis
- ✅ Benutzerdefinierte Elemente (Linkkarten usw.)
Senden
- ✅ Text (mit Markdown-Unterstützung)
- ✅ Bilder
- ✅ Dateien
- ✅ Audio
- ✅ Video
- ✅ Sticker
Threads und Antworten
- ✅ Zitierte Antworten (über
replyToModekonfigurierbar) - ❌ Thread-Antworten (von der Plattform nicht unterstützt)
Verwandte Themen
- Kanäle – Übersicht — alle unterstützten Kanäle
- Pairing — DM-Authentifizierung und Pairing-Ablauf
- Gruppen — Gruppenchat-Verhalten und Mention-Gating
- Kanal-Routing — Sitzungs-Routing für Nachrichten
- Sicherheit — Zugriffsmodell und Härtung